WebFeb 4, 2024 · sympy是一个Python的科学计算库,用一套强大的符号计算体系完成诸如多项式求值、求极限、解方程、求积分、微分方程、级数展开、矩阵运算等等计算问题。. 虽然Matlab的类似科学计算能力也很强大,但是Python以其语法简单、易上手、异常丰富的三方库生态,个人 ... WebNov 10, 2024 · KKT Conditions: KKT stands for Karush–Kuhn–Tucker . In mathematical optimization, the Karush–Kuhn–Tucker (KKT) conditions, also known as the Kuhn–Tucker conditions , are first derivative tests (sometimes called first-order necessary conditions ) for a solution in nonlinear programming to be optimal, provided that some regularity conditions …
Multivariate Optimization - KKT Conditions - GeeksforGeeks
http://cvxopt.org/ Webカルーシュ・クーン・タッカー条件(英: Karush-Kuhn-Tucker condition )あるいはKKT条件とは、非線形計画において一階導関数が満たすべき最適条件を指す。 ラグランジュの未定乗数法が等式制約のみを扱うのに対して、KKT条件を用いた解法は不等式制約も扱うこ … pineapple photoshop
Python科学计算系列2—不等式和不等式组 - 亚图姆 - 博客园
WebMar 14, 2024 · 拉格朗日函数(Lagrange function)对优化变量的偏导数等于0。 KKT条件的使用通常是在解决有约束条件的非线性规划问题时。当我们将一个优化问题转化为满足KKT条件的等价问题时,可以使用KKT条件来确定问题的最优解。 具体来说,使用KKT条件的步骤如下: 1. WebFeb 11, 2024 · 使用Python NumPy实现SMO. 2024-02-11. 我编写了一个SVM,它仅使用Python NumPy来追求速度。. 该算法是一个SMO,它遵循LIVSVM文档和相关论文,融合了各种想法。. 工作集选择 (在每次迭代中选择2个用于子问题的变量)采用了一种稍旧的方法 (该方法在LIBSVM版本2.8之前使用 ... WebPythonでは、同じように不等号を使って、2つの値を比較し、その不等式が正しいかどうかを調べることができます。. 例えば、次の式は、数値の 100 と 10 を > 記号で比較して、 100 が 10 よりも大きいかどうか調べます。. 100 > 10. True. > は、数値の 100 と 10 を ... pineapple pictures github